1. Uber AI Spending Overhaul
Uber exhausted its annual AI budget within the first four months of 2026 and introduced tiered pricing starting at $1,500 per month to manage costs and enforce clearer returns on AI investments.
2. Industry AI Spending Pullback
Enterprises are shifting away from high-cost frontier AI models from OpenAI and Anthropic toward cheaper alternatives, placing pressure on vendors and highlighting the need for cost-effective AI deployment.
3. Aseon Labs' $10M Seed Round
Aseon Labs secured $10 million in seed funding to develop parking space-sized automated pods for inspecting, cleaning and charging robotaxis, aiming to slash deadhead miles and boost vehicle utilization.
4. Potential Impact on Uber Autonomous
The deployment of distributed robotic pit stops could enhance the profitability of Uber's future self-driving fleet by reducing non-revenue miles and improving operational efficiency.
